InfoQ has launched a five-week online AI Engineering certification for senior practitioners working on production AI systems, ...
What is regex: A sequence of characters defining a search pattern, used for matching, replacing, or validating text across programming languages and tools. Why it matters: Regex simplifies complex ...
The most significant addition to the Java language since Sun Microsystems rewrote the collections API for Java 5 is the introduction of Java records. Java records address two significant pain points ...
Attrition in undergraduate engineering students is an issue across the country, with some researchers reporting that close to 50% of those who start college as engineering majors have switched by the ...
I wore the world's first HDR10 smart glasses TCL's new E Ink tablet beats the Remarkable and Kindle Anker's new charger is one of the most unique I've ever seen Best laptop cooling pads Best flip ...
For one Indianapolis engineer, that question is fueling the imagination of young minds one rocket at a time. When night falls over downtown Indianapolis and thunder rolls across the skyline, Tanaka ...
“There is an immediate need for radio frequency engineers throughout our state. The Broadcast Technology Academy is providing a direct pipeline of talented and well-trained individuals to fill that 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Every major technology wave creates its own defining role. The rise of cloud computing elevated the product manager. The data revolution made the data scientist indispensable. And in 2025, as ...
For Carmen Pacheco, food isn’t just something you eat. It’s a complex, interconnected set of culture, stories and engineering that she is using to build one of CU Boulder’s most innovative academic ...
DayZ and Kerbal Space Program's creators have joined forces with an ex-SpaceX engineer to create the ultimate spaceflight simulator. When you purchase through links on our site, we may earn an 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...